Process timeline for West Norwood

  1. Week 1. Free site survey at your West Norwood property. Measured drawings produced.
  2. Weeks 2–3. Design iterations with you. Fixed quote confirmed.
  3. Weeks 4–5. Application drawings + Design & Access Statement + Heritage Statement (if needed).
  4. Weeks 5–6. Lambeth Council validation.
  5. Weeks 6–14. Statutory 8-week determination. We respond to officer comments.

What local planning policy applies to a mansard roof extension in West Norwood?

Conservation areas covering West Norwood: Lambeth Council runs 64, and Clapham Common, Herne Hill, Brixton Road are the ones West Norwood owners meet most. A mansard roof extension inside a West Norwood conservation area loses permitted development, so the West Norwood submission is a householder application at £258 decided in 8 weeks — not a £120 prior approval decided in 6 weeks. In Streatham Hill a mansard roof extension is judged on the street elevation first.

What Article 4 removes near West Norwood: Borough-wide Article 4 for HMO conversions; plus office-to-residential restrictions.
